#0DDEA3 Color
#0DDEA3 is rgb(13, 222, 163) in RGB, hsl(163, 89%, 46%) in HSL, and about cmyk(94%, 0%, 27%, 13%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Spearmint (#4FE7B0),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.04.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#0DDEA3 Channel Values
How #0DDEA3 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 13 · G 222 · B 163 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 163° · S 89% · L 46%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 163° · S 94% · V 87%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 94% · M 0% · Y 27% · K 13%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.75:1 vs white · 11.99: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#0DDEA3 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#0DDEA3 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#0DDEA3?
#0DDEA3 is a mid-tone green — rgb(13, 222, 163) in RGB and hsl(163, 89%, 46%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Spearmint (#4FE7B0),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.04.
What is the RGB value of #0DDEA3?
#0DDEA3 is rgb(13, 222, 163) — red 13, green 222, and blue 163 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#0DDEA3?
#0DDEA3 converts to approximately cmyk(94%, 0%, 27%, 13%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#0DDEA3 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#0DDEA3 scores 1.75:1 against white and 11.99: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#0DDEA3 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#0DDEA3 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is aquamarine (#7FFFD4) at a CIE76 distance of 19.13, which is visibly different.
